NFL player protests exploded Sunday after President Trump lashed out at the players for kneeling during the national anthem on Friday while at a campaign rally for Senator Luther Strange (R-AL).
At least a dozen NFL players kneeled during the anthem before the London game today between the Baltimore Ravens and Jacksonville Jaguars.
They did this in London.

These same players who knelt during the national anthem stood for the British anthem ‘God Save the Queen’.
Unreal.
The Pittsburgh Steelers team hid in the locker room during the National Anthem.
Only former Army Ranger Alejandro Villanueva came out for the National Anthem on Sunday.
